Exit Loan Counseling
If you have borrowed a Federal Direct Stafford Loan while attending Hawkeye, you will need to complete an Exit Loan Counseling session - before you graduate
- if you withdraw from Hawkeye
- if you are enrolled in less than six credit hours
This is mandatory even if you plan to continue your education here at Hawkeye in another program or at another college or university. Learn more about in school deferment. You will not be able to receive an official copy of your Hawkeye transcript or your diploma until you complete the Exit Loan Counseling. Please allow up to 48 hours for processing. If you received additional private educational loans you will need to contact that lender directly to set up your repayment options. Average Total Loan DebtHawkeye Community College’s average total loan debt, excluding PLUS, for 2010-2011 for an Associate Degree was $11,911 with an average monthly payment, over 10 years, is $137.07. For Diploma/Certificate programs it was $9,658, with an average monthly payment, over 10 years, is $111.14. In School DefermentIf you continue your education here at Hawkeye in another program or at another college or university and your enrollment in classes for the next semester is more than half time, your loan will be eligible for in-school deferment. An in-school deferment form must be completed if you attend another school. You can get this form at your loan servicer’s web page. Exit Loan Counseling SessionsGraduating StudentsGraduating students must attend an Exit Loan Counseling Group Session in person.
